Output e31b03bd339415ec4e70ee7117f8cf587d50b9fedd4fa5ca23f8043c079412cd:2

value
321144685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ae7db3fb72ca2f1c066db771334e98f2a0f3d4c OP_EQUAL
address
374UsLYosNkb8m6vDmpWx8Yb8U4jxRHjqA
transaction
e31b03bd339415ec4e70ee7117f8cf587d50b9fedd4fa5ca23f8043c079412cd
confirmations
94583
spent
true